On Dec 29 17:11, Jon Beniston wrote: > Hi, > > cygpath can read a list of paths to convert from a file, when started with > -file. However, how do you specify paths with spaces in them in this mode? > It seems quoting the path or using \ doesn't seem to work. E.g:
No, it doesn't. Space is used as the field separator in the file. I assume we need an extension like allowing to specify another separator. Another one for next year...
